At long last, an up-to-date alternative #AutoLoot #StarfieldMod : #LazyPanda

It’s based on Aurie’s #LazyScav and works in much the same way on the player-facing side, but internally it has much improved performance and full DLC support. It also includes support for untagged miscellany, which appears to include unrecognized custom tagged items such as a variety of other mod-added content that Lazy Scav would ignore or glitch-out over. Lazy Panda don’t care, he loots and pillages EVERYTHING.

One funny twist: if you loot something by hand that Lazy Panda already set his sights on, he’ll grab it right back out of your inventory. Not even kidding.
